IBM's new POWER6 chip is a 64 bit, dual-core processor with 790 million transistors running at up to 4.7 GHz and eight megabytes of on chip Level 2 cache. The company today launched its first new POWER6 server, the IBM System p 570, which has set 25 perfo

In cases where an over-temperature condition is detected, the POWER6 chip can reduce the rate of instruction execution to remain within an acceptable, user-defined temperature envelope.
IBM plans to introduce the POWER6 chip throughout the System p and System i server lines.
World’s first UNIX server with active virtual machine mobility
Also announced today, IBM is unveiling an industry-first with a new feature that provides customers with the ability to move live virtual machines from one physical UNIX server to another while maintaining continuous availability. Coined the POWER6 Live Partition Mobility function, this technology -- currently in beta, with general availability planned for later this year -- enables customers to move active virtualized partitions without temporarily suspending them. While competing offerings require a disruptive reboot of the UNIX system and software stack, IBM is the first vendor to help clients optimize resource utilization on a broader scale by allowing administrators to think of large groups of servers as a fluid resource rather than focusing on each server as a single entity with a dedicated purpose.
